High-density polyethylene (HDPE) held the largest share in the plastic pails market in 2025, propelled by its superior strength, durability, and resistance to chemicals, which are critical for industrial and agricultural applications. Regulatory endorsements from the U.S. Environmental Protection Agency (EPA) for HDPE's recyclability enhance its appeal amid increasing sustainability priorities. Customer demand for robust, long-lasting containers aligns with HDPEโs performance, supported by supply chain efficiencies as reported by industry leader Berry Global in their sustainability disclosures. Competitive dynamics favor HDPE producers who invest in technological improvements to enhance material properties. This segment offers lucrative prospects for firms focused on eco-conscious innovation, with its well-established position likely to endure due to ongoing environmental regulations and the growing preference for recyclable packaging materials.

Plastic Pails Market size is anticipated to rise from USD 8.06 billion in 2025 to USD 11.7 billion by 2035, reflecting a CAGR surpassing 3.8% over the forecast horizon of 2026-2035.
North America region achieved around 40% revenue share in 2025, driven by industrial, chemical, and food packaging applications in North America.
Asia Pacific region will achieve around 5.32% CAGR through 2035, accelerated by industrial expansion, FMCG, and chemical packaging demand in APAC.
The open head pails segment maintained its lead in the plastic pails market, driven by ease of filling and versatile use across multiple industries.
The high-density polyethylene (HDPE) segment accounted for the majority share of the market in 2025, driven by high strength, durability, and chemical resistance of HDPE materials.
The 5 to 15 gallons segment led the plastic pails market in 2025, driven by its optimal capacity for industrial and commercial packaging needs.
The food and beverage segment held the largest share of the market in 2025, driven by increasing demand for packaged food and beverage products needing safe and durable containers.
The leading players in the plastic pails market include Greif (USA), Mauser Group (Germany), RPC Group (UK), Berry Global (USA), Silgan Holdings (USA), Schoeller Allibert (Netherlands), NCG (India), Sealed Air (USA), Pact Group (Australia), ZCL Composites (Canada).
